Production technology for a vacuum pump component
Horák, Adam ; Kalivoda, Milan (referee) ; Zemčík, Oskar (advisor)
The bachelor's thesis focuses on the design of a new or alternative technology for the component of the orbital scroll wheel 10i for the vacuum pump nXDS10i. The component is made of an aluminum alloy. The aim is to transition to a higher level of automation compared to the original technology, with the implementation of High-Speed Cutting (HSC) machining. The thesis includes an introduction and analysis of the component, including information about the alloy used, an analysis of the original technology, and its variants for optimization. This is followed by the proposal of a new technology and automation design, meeting the conditions set by the manufacturer of the component. The proposal of the new technology includes the design of a new technological process and clamping method. The thesis also includes a technical and economic evaluation of the original technology, the optimized original technology, and the new technology.
Manufacturing processes of components with a minimum number of tools
Zábojník, Zdeněk ; Drbal, Martin (referee) ; Kalivoda, Milan (advisor)
The bachelor thesis focuses on manufacturing components with a minimal number of tools on a CNC lathe. To demonstrate the production of components with a minimal number of tools, manufacturing procedures for two components, A and B, were designed. Component A is a typical component of simple shape that can be manufactured with a low number of tools. Component B is more complex in shape, and two production variants were proposed for it: one with a higher number of tools and one with a reduced number of tools. For both components were were selected tools, proposed manufacturing procedures and time calculations were carried out. In conclusion, a technical – economic evaluation and comparison of both variants for component B were conducted.

Measuring cycles in control systems of CNC machines
Hamřík, Jiří ; Jaroš, Aleš (referee) ; Gregor, Lukáš (advisor)
In the first two points, the bachelor's thesis focuses on the comparison of CNC and NC machines and methods of control and programming of CNC machines, a description of the control system of CNC machines from selected producers and the characteristics of measuring cycles. Two producers were selected to describe the technology of measuring tools and workpieces using probes. In the third point of the bachelor's thesis, a practical demonstration of measurements with tool and workpiece probes from RENISHAW is performed. A tool correction was performed followed by measurement of the workpiece with a probe. For statistical evaluation, digital micrometer measurements were added, including comparison and evaluation of the obtained results.

Design of an engraving LED laser
Kasík, Martin ; Sliwková, Petra (referee) ; Dvořáková, Jana (advisor)
This thesis is focused on the search of unconventional machining methods, especially on the technology of laser beam machining. It deals with the area of laser cutting and engraving and examines the influence of individual technological parameters on the given process. Furthermore, there is proposal of design of hobby LED engraving machine, its supporting structure, HW and other electronic components. The prototype of the device is physically assembled and its functionality is verified in the form of several engraving tests of raster and vector formats of graphic materials, and some several shape cuts are made also. The technical evaluation of the assembled equipment, evaluation of tests performed and cost calculation is part of the work too.
